What is an MP3 File?

MP3, short for MPEG-1 Audio Layer 3, is a widely-used digital audio encoding format that revolutionized the music industry by significantly reducing file size while maintaining decent sound quality.

Key Advantages of MP3 Files:

High Compression: MP3 files achieve small file sizes by discarding some audio data, making them ideal for online streaming and digital distribution.

Universal Compatibility: Supported by virtually all audio players and devices, ensuring widespread accessibility.

Convenient Storage: Allows storing large amounts of music or audio content on devices with limited storage space.

Limitations of MP3 Files:

Lossy Compression: MP3 compression involves loss of some audio data, resulting in a reduction in sound quality compared to uncompressed formats like WAV.

Audibility of Artifacts: Low-bitrate MP3s may exhibit noticeable artifacts such as distortion or compression artifacts.

Conclusion:

MP3 remains a ubiquitous format for digital audio due to its efficient compression and broad compatibility, making it ideal for online music distribution and playback.

What is a FLAC File?

FLAC, standing for Free Lossless Audio Codec, is an open-source audio format that offers lossless compression of digital audio. It aims to provide high-quality audio with reduced file sizes compared to uncompressed formats.

Key Advantages of FLAC Files:

Lossless Compression: FLAC files retain the full quality of the original audio source, making them indistinguishable from the source material.

High Fidelity: Suitable for audiophiles and professionals due to its ability to preserve nuances and details in music and audio recordings.

Metadata Support: FLAC supports embedding extensive metadata, enhancing organizational capabilities for music libraries.

Limitations of FLAC Files:

File Size: Although smaller than uncompressed formats like WAV, FLAC files are still larger than lossy formats like MP3, which may affect storage and distribution.

Hardware and Software Support: While FLAC is widely supported, compatibility might be limited on some older or less common devices.

Conclusion:

FLAC is favored by audio enthusiasts and professionals seeking uncompromised audio quality and efficient compression, suitable for archiving and high-fidelity playback.
